Speaking as a parent of a college student, I wish we had been more prepared for our daughter going to college than we have been over the years. If I had of known the following free printable college worksheets were available on the internet when she started high school, I suspect all of us would have been better prepared financially than we were.

However, the high school counselor helped any of the students that expressed a whole hearted interest in attending college by offering excellent advice on what they needed to achieve both in their school work at the high school level and financial aid for those who weren’t quite there in this matter. The school board and he over the years set up meetings with local colleges, both community, four year colleges, and universities to help parents and their students learn what was available to them on all levels. They also had financial aid counselors available during the senior night college prep workshop.

Although, we live in a very small town centrally located near two community colleges, and three mid-level four year colleges (which means they have to adhere to the same standards the state named colleges have abide by), the counselors from all the colleges agreed that it is in the best interest of college students to start at a community college that allows students to transfer credit hours to other colleges to take their main core classes, such as English, math, science, and history.

Career and College Curriculum

The 71 page Career and College Curriculum guide helps students choose which career choice to make before going to college. It is part of the mentorship program that aids middle school students prepare for college and the workplace once they have their degree.

Preparing for College

This free college printable helps students know what high school core classes they need to take for college entry. The basic math, English, history, and science classes in high school are important when it comes to colleges looking at high school transcripts for scholarships, financial aid, and other things colleges look at for entry into college.
